Help: UPS T1500 INTL - Gen 1 does not power on by itself after power is restored!
UPS T1500INTL - Gen1 works normally, there is a problem when the power is cut off, the UPS works until the battery runs out and turns off. After the power is restored, the UPS still charges the battery but does not turn on the power by itself, must press the ON button on the UPS to turn on the UPS power.
I want to know is it because of the design of the UPS or the UPS has a problem?

Hi,
As per the user guide, page# 10, After the UPS is connected to a power outlet, the UPS enters Standby mode.
I believe, after the power is restored, its like connecting the UPS to power outlet and it stays in Standby mode.
I could be wrong because I have not worked on these UPS models.

Turning the UPS on or off after power is restored is a basic and default feature of most popular UPSs.
But this Gen 1 UPS does not have that feature, it is turned off by default.
After consulting and learning from many sources of information, we found that this Gen 1 product has very little information and even HPE does not have support software, the software only supports Gen 2 and later.
This Gen 1 product was made probably for testing, and used by users to test its products. Very disappointing.

Here are a few insights, that might help find the root cause
>> Some UPS models are designed to remain in a standby state after a power outage until the power button is pressed. This is done intentionally to prevent automatic power restoration, as it can be risky if there are any electrical issues or surges when the power comes back on.
>> Check the configuration settings of your UPS to see if there is an option to enable or disable automatic power restoration. Some UPS units have configurable settings that allow you to define the behavior after a power outage.
>> There might be a problem with the UPS itself. It could be a malfunctioning internal component or a firmware issue that is preventing automatic power restoration. If you suspect a hardware or firmware problem, it's best to contact the support team for further assistance.
